What is a part time teller?

Part-time tellers work at banks or credit unions to assist customers with routine financial transactions, such as deposits, withdrawals, and check cashing, but they work fewer hours than full-time tellers—often under 30 hours per week. They are responsible for providing excellent customer service, balancing cash drawers, and maintaining the security of financial transactions. Part-time tellers often have flexible schedules, making this role suitable for students, parents, or those seeking supplemental income. While the core duties are similar to full-time tellers, part-time tellers may not receive the same level of benefits.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time teller?

To thrive as a Part Time Teller, you need basic math skills, attention to detail,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with banking software, cash handling systems, and compliance protocols is typically required. Exceptional customer service, integrity, and strong communication skills help you build trust and address clients’ needs effectively. These competencies ensure accuracy in transactions, regulatory compliance, and positive customer experiences in a fast-paced banking environment.

What are some common challenges faced by part time tellers, and how can they be overcome?

Part-time tellers often manage high transaction volumes during peak hours while maintaining accuracy and excellent customer service. Balancing speed with attention to detail is a common challenge, especially when learning new banking systems or handling unfamiliar transactions. Building strong communication skills and proactively seeking guidance from more experienced colleagues can help overcome these challenges. Additionally, part-time tellers can benefit from ongoing training and being adaptable to different shifts or branch needs.

Can I be a part time teller with no experience?

Part time teller positions often do not require prior experience, as training is typically provided on the job. Employers look for strong customer service skills, basic math abilities, and a professional attitude. Having a high school diploma or equivalent is usually sufficient to start in this role.

Do part time tellers work part-time?

Yes, part time tellers work fewer hours than full-time employees, typically around 20-30 hours per week. They often have flexible schedules and may work evenings or weekends depending on the bank's needs.

What are the hours of a part time teller?

Part time tellers typically work fewer hours than full-time employees, often ranging from 15 to 30 hours per week. Their shifts may include mornings, afternoons, evenings, or weekends, depending on the bank's needs and branch hours.

What does a part-time teller do?

A part-time teller handles customer transactions at a bank or credit union, including deposits, withdrawals, and account inquiries. They also promote bank services, maintain accurate records, and ensure compliance with security procedures, often working flexible hours based on branch needs.

Position Summary

The Part-Time Teller position serves as the bank’s primary face-to-face representative for most customers. The main focus of this position will be assisting customers by processing deposits, withdrawals, payments, transfers, and fielding various other customer inquiries.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ide full-service teller transaction processing in accordance with company policy and standards.
  • Adhere to bank policies, procedures and regulations, including the customer identification program, Reg CC, and BSA.
  • Project excellent customer relations while delivering a positive banking/customer service experience.
  • Inform and educate customers on products and services offered by First Southern that would benefit the customer.
  • Maintain product knowledge and expertise on First Southern products and services.
  • Field customer service complaints and concerns, seek appropriate assistance, and follow up to ensure a complete and appropriate resolution.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Previous experience in a customer service role.
  • Basic knowledge of banking products and services.
  • Strong att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Ability to adapt to changing technology and procedures.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to maintain a high degree of discretion and confidentiality.
